Biography

Adam George Dyment (born 27 August 1982), better known by his stage name Duke Dumont, is a British DJ and deep house producer. He is best known for the singles "Need U (100%)", "I Got U" and "Won't Look Back" which reached Number 1, 1 and 2 in the UK Singles Chart respectively. He owns the record label Blasé Boys Club and has also used it as an alias for production. He has remixed a number of songs, including several which have charted in the United Kingdom. In 2014, "Need U (100%)" was nominated for "Best Dance Recording" for the 56th Annual Grammy Awards. 

Duke's early career was mentored by Switch (who has produced for Beyoncé, M.I.A., Santigold) and he made his name remixing pop songs, including Lily Allen's 'The Fear', Mystery Jets' 'Two Doors Down' and Bat for Lashes' 'Daniel'. 

In March 2007 he released his first EP, the 'Regality EP' for Turbo Recordings which was followed in August 2008 by The Dominion Dubs EP on Dubsided. Duke mixed the 2010 'FabricLive.51' compilation album for London nightclub Fabric. 

In 2011 he moved out of London to the Hertfordshire countryside (where his studio overlooks a forest) to focus on original material. 

In 2012, Duke released two EPs on Tiga's Turbo Recordings, 'For Club Play Only Vol. 1' & 'Vol. 2', which were played on radio by Annie Mac & Fearne Cotton on BBC Radio 1, and Trevor Nelson on BBC Radio 1Xtra(source). In the same year he remixed AlunaGeorge's 'Your Drums, Your Love' and Santigold's 'The Keepers'. 

On 31 March 2013, Dumont released the single "Need U (100%)". The song features vocals from Sierra Leonean-born British singer-songwriter A*M*E. The song has topped the UK Singles Chart, and also charted in Belgium and the Netherlands. The official music video, directed by Ian Robertson and starring Rique, has over 14 million YouTube views. 

On 1 July 2013 Pitchfork premiered Duke Dumont's new album track "Hold On", featuring vocals from soul/R&B singer MNEK. 

On 6 December 2013, Annie Mac premiered Duke Dumont's official single "I Got U" featuring Jax Jones. The single was released as the second single from his forthcoming debut album in 2014. The single "I Got U' has peaked at the Number 1 position on the Official U.K. Singles Chart. The song featuring Jax Jones samples the song "My Love Is Your Love". Session singer Kelli-Leigh sings on the Duke Dumont single, although Dumont was inspired by the original recording of the song by Whitney Houston, saying: "It's one of my favourite Whitney songs, especially the later Whitney period. It got to a point (during the recording process) where I thought maybe it might be worth bringing a singer in and changing it but I thought you know what, out of respect as (the track) started off working the song around My Love Is Your Love I kept it in." 

In August 2014 Duke Dumont released Won't Look Back, which reached Number 2 in the UK Charts. 

In February 2015, "I Got U" was nominated for "Best Dance Recording" at the 57th Annual Grammy Awards. 

Discography: 
Regality EP - 2007 
The Dominion Dubs EP - 2008 
For Club Play Only Pt. 1 - 2012 
For Club Play Only Pt. 2 - 2012 
For Club Play Only Pt. 3 - 2014 
EP1 - 2014
